A class is chosen to participate in a special government project, designed to reverse the trend of declining academic ability in the younger generation. They head out together to an unusual school camp. The students know nothing about what the program will entail, and are surprised to find that it involves playing a class-wide game of a modified version of "Old Maid," with the joker as the losing card. There are incredible incentives toward winning the game, but the penalties for losing, or for not playing at all, are correspondingly severe! (Source: MangaHelpers)

Momiji Kuramichi has all the passion in the world for the game of shogi. Unfortunately, he has none of the talent. This is especially frustrating because his brother was a legend in the game. How can he be such a flop? He's developed a unique way of dealing with his frustration—head-butting everything! But you can't headbutt your way to victory in shogi. Is he doomed to wither under the shadow of his brother forever? (Source: VIZ Media)

Hoshiuta is set in the fictional town Mihoshi ( lit."beautiful star") in Shizuoka Prefecture, Japan. The town is in a quiet, rural area on the west of the Izu Peninsula and borders the Suruga Bay. There is a high school named Mihoshi Academy in the town. The protagonist Kazuhiko Suoh and his friends are students of the school. (Source: Wikipedia)
